Cedar City is known as Festival City USA. It is just a short drive away from several breathtaking parks, including Zion National Park, Bryce Canyon, and the Grand Canyon. Cedar City is also the home of the Tony Award winning Utah Shakespearean festival.

Shakespeare Festival

For more info go to http://www.bard.org
See a play or two while down here in Cedar City. Plays go from June 19 - August 30, 2008. This year during the summer season the following plays will be performed: The Two Gentlemen of Verona, Othello, Cyrano de Bergerac, The Taming of the Shrew, Fiddler on the Roof, The School for Wives.
